Comprehensive Cultivation Guide

Cultivating Afghan Peach offers growers a rewarding challenge that benefits from both innovative breeding and robust natural genetics. Oni Seed Co has meticulously bred this strain to meet the needs of both indoor and outdoor cultivators; however, many experts classify it as particularly suited for outdoor cultivation, as highlighted in sources like Seedsman.

According to data from leading cultivation studies, Afghan Peach achieves optimal maturation during a flowering period of 8-10 weeks. Growers have recorded medium yields with well-formed, dense buds that can benefit from outdoor conditions when provided with ample sunlight and a well-draining soil mix. Detailed field reports indicate that yields typically range from 400 to 500 grams per square meter under optimal conditions.

For indoor growers, maintaining a consistent temperature between 68°F and 78°F (20°C to 26°C) is recommended to maximize resin production and maintain the balanced terpene profile. Regular monitoring of environmental factors is essential, as fluctuations can impact the distribution of THC and other key cannabinoids.

When it comes to soil requirements, Afghan Peach thrives best in nutrient-rich, well-aerated substrates. Growers are advised to use organic compost and perlite to ensure optimal drainage and root oxygenation. This approach not only provides the necessary nutrients but also helps prevent issues such as root rot, which can be common in denser, resinous strains.

Scientific studies have shown that the addition of organic matter can increase yield by up to 15% in indica-dominant hybrids. Consistent use of organic fertilizers during the vegetative and flowering stages is also recommended to maintain robust plant health.

Practical experience shared by seasoned cultivators highlights the importance of regular trimming and defoliation. These techniques allow for increased light penetration and air circulation, both of which are crucial for preventing mold and mildew during the flowering phase.

Moreover, careful training methods such as low-stress training (LST) have been advised to ensure an even canopy. LST encourages horizontal growth and better light exposure, which can lead to a 10-20% increase in overall yield.

Pest management is another critical aspect of cultivating Afghan Peach, especially in outdoor settings. Natural remedies like neem oil or insecticidal soaps have proven effective in maintaining plant health without compromising the plant’s organic integrity. Integrated Pest Management (IPM) practices are recommended to monitor and control pest populations without relying heavily on chemical pesticides.

Watering schedules should also be adapted to the growth stage of the plant. During the vegetative phase, a moderate and consistent watering regimen is beneficial, while reducing the water frequency slightly during flowering can help accentuate resin production. Studies indicate that precise watering can improve trichome density by up to 12%, contributing to both medical efficacy and taste quality.

The rate of nutrient uptake and the overall development of the plant can be closely monitored using pH meters and moisture sensors. Research has shown that maintaining soil pH within the range of 6.0 to 7.0 allows for optimal nutrient absorption, thereby fostering a healthy and vigorous growth profile.
